Stove Builder International 2.1 Series (Destination 1.9 vs Stove Builder International 2.3 Series (Archway 2300

The Stove Builder International 2.1 Series (Destination 1.9 is the cleaner burner: 1.5 g/hr certified particulate emissions versus 2.3 g/hr. The Stove Builder International 2.1 Series (Destination 1.9 is the more efficient unit: 75% versus 72% HHV — more heat from every cord. The Stove Builder International 2.3 Series (Archway 2300 produces more peak heat (44,500 vs 31,700 BTU/h), suiting roughly 1,250–1,800 sq ft. The Stove Builder International 2.3 Series (Archway 2300 has the larger firebox (1.95 vs 1.03 cu ft), which generally means longer burns between reloads.
